Comprehending Cellular Aging
Cellular aging, or senescence, is a natural procedure characterized by the gradual decrease in cellular function. Over time, cells build up damage from ecological stressors, oxidative stress, and the unavoidable wear and tear of biological processes. These damaged cells can result in a variety of age-related diseases and conditions. The crucial ideas to understand concerning cellular aging consist of:

Comprehending the systems that drive cellular repair brightens possible techniques for mitigating the signs of aging. Cellular repair involves a number of essential procedures:

DNA Repair: Cells possess elaborate mechanisms to repair DNA damage. Boosted DNA repair is a necessary element of keeping cell viability and function and is a centerpiece in anti-aging research study.

Autophagy: This process involves the degradation and recycling of broken cellular parts. By promoting autophagy, cells can clean out inefficient proteins and organelles, adding to enhanced cellular health.

Stem Cell Activation: As people age, the activity of stem cells decreases. Methods to rejuvenate or mobilize stem cells offer appealing opportunities for promoting tissue repair and regeneration.

Sirtuin Activation: Sirtuins are a household of proteins that play a main function in cellular health through their participation in DNA repair, inflammation, and metabolism. Latest Breakthroughs in Anti-Aging Research
Recent improvements in anti-aging cellular repair research emphasize interesting possibilities for individuals looking for to fend off the effects of aging:

NAD+ Boosters: NAD+ (Nicotinamide adenine dinucleotide) is important for cellular energy metabolism and DNA repair. Research studies suggest that supplements like NMN (Nicotinamide mononucleotide) and NR (Nicotinamide riboside) can help renew NAD+ levels in aging cells.

Senolytics: These compounds are created to selectively remove senescent cells, thus reducing chronic swelling and promoting healthier aging. Early-stage research reveals pledge for enhancing cellular health in older people.

Gene Therapy: Techniques that target and right hereditary mutations related to aging offer new vistas in the battle versus age-related wear and tear. Gene editing platforms like CRISPR hold possible in cellular restoration.

What is cellular senescence?
Cellular senescence is the procedure by which cells stop to divide and operate correctly. While this process can prevent the expansion of broken cells, the accumulation of senescent cells can contribute to age-related diseases and swelling.
2. How can I boost my cellular repair mechanisms?
Enhancing cellular repair can be achieved through a combination of healthy way of life options such as preserving a well balanced diet, taking part in routine physical activity, managing tension, and guaranteeing appropriate sleep.

4. Can way of life factors influence DNA repair mechanisms?
Absolutely. Way of life aspects, consisting of diet, exercise, and direct exposure to ecological toxins, can substantially affect the effectiveness of DNA repair mechanisms in cells.
5. What role does autophagy play in anti-aging?
Autophagy is important for the degradation and recycling of harmed cell parts. It assists keep cellular health by preventing the build-up of inefficient proteins and organelles, thus playing an important role in anti-aging.
